Description
1 Penny from British West Africa. Issued in 1936. Struck in Copper-nickel. Measures 30.5 mm and weighs 9.8 g.
- Obverse
- Crown above the center hole, denomination around the hole in English, in Arabic beneath with the mintmark below the hole
- Reverse
- A hexagram with the date below
- Edge
- Smooth
